PUNYER is an interesting name. It appears to be a uniquely Kentish surname. In the 1881 census 60% of the PUNYERs are in the district of the East Ashford Poor Law Union (registration district). But then there are only 40 of them so we must be cautious about drawing too many conclusions.
A good candidate for a one-name study, perhaps?
